Short term effect of using methamphetamines
Sauron [17]

Answer:

increased attention and decreased fatigue

increased activity and wakefulness

decreased appetite

euphoria and rush

increased respiration

rapid/irregular heartbeat

hyperthermia

What is one way DSPs can help the individual they serve manage their seizure disorder?
uranmaximum [27]
1. Provide medication support. Anticonvulsant medications can substantially lower a person's risk of having a seizure. Help the individuals you serve take their medications on time and as prescribed by their doctor.
